Pluto in Scorpio in the 3rd house signifies a period of intense transformation related to communication, learning, and how you interact with your immediate environment. This placement suggests a deep dive into the underlying power of words and the way you process information.
Deciphering Pluto in Scorpio’s Influence on the 3rd House
With Pluto, the planet of transformation, residing in its ruling sign of Scorpio, its power is amplified. This intensifies the already potent Scorpio energy, bringing a profound and often obsessive quality to the matters of the 3rd house. Your mind becomes a powerful tool for probing beneath the surface of everyday interactions. You might find yourself drawn to uncovering hidden meanings, dissecting conversations, and analyzing the motives behind people’s words. This can lead to both brilliant insights and a tendency towards suspicion.
Communication Style and Thought Processes
Your communication style is likely to be penetrating and direct. You may have a knack for cutting through small talk and getting to the heart of the matter. This can be both compelling and intimidating to others. You possess a natural curiosity and a thirst for knowledge, particularly in subjects that delve into the darker aspects of life. Psychology, occult sciences, and investigative journalism might pique your interest.
Your thought processes are often complex and multi-layered. You are not content with superficial explanations and will relentlessly pursue the truth, even if it means confronting uncomfortable realities. This can lead to transformative breakthroughs in your understanding of yourself and the world around you.

What does Pluto represent in astrology?
- Pluto is the planet of transformation, death, and rebirth. It represents deep psychological processes, power dynamics, and the uncovering of hidden truths.
-
What does Scorpio represent in astrology?
- Scorpio is a fixed water sign associated with intensity, passion, secrets, and transformation.
-
What is the 3rd house in astrology?
- The 3rd house governs communication, early learning, siblings, short journeys, and the immediate environment.
